Abstract
A plasma panel used as a light source of a display panel includes a first substrate having a first surface, a second substrate positioned above the first substrate, a plurality of electrode pairs extending along a first direction on the first surface, and a plurality of conductive spacers. Each of the electrode pairs includes a first electrode and a second electrode. The conductive spacers are formed on the first electrode and the second electrode for performing a discharge of opposed electrodes and supporting the second substrate.
